Abstract

With the vigorous development of computer technology, its application in various fields is increasingly deepening, especially in the application of martial arts performance training models. This paper focuses on the practical application and far-reaching impact of computer image structure optimization in martial arts performance training models. Computer image structure optimization is a multidisciplinary technique that involves image processing, computer vision, and machine learning, aiming to optimize the visual effects and quality of images through algorithms and models. In the training model of martial arts performance, computer image structure optimization technology plays a crucial role. By utilizing advanced technologies such as color management, light and shadow processing, motion estimation and compensation, the clarity, smoothness, and coherence of martial arts performance images can be effectively improved, thereby enhancing the artistic effect and viewing value of martial arts performances. The study delved into the application effect of computer image structure optimization in martial arts performance training models. Through empirical research, we have found that optimized images can not only more accurately display the details and techniques of martial arts movements, but also create a more stunning performance atmosphere. Meanwhile, computer image structure optimization technology can also provide more accurate and efficient feedback mechanisms for martial arts performance training, helping athletes better adjust and improve their movements.
